diminishes的意思

diminishes中文翻譯:

(使)減少,縮小

減損(diminish的第三人稱單數)

相似詞語短語

diminished───adj.減弱的;減退了的;v.減少;削弱(diminish的過去分詞)

diminish───vt.使減少;使變小;vi.減少,縮小;變小

minishes───vt.縮小,減小;vi.縮小,減小;n.(Minish)人名;(英)米尼什

diminishment───縮減(diminish的變體);貶低(diminish的變體)

undiminished───adj.未衰減的;未縮減的;沒削弱的;沒有降低的

diminishing───v.減少;遞減;衰減;削弱…的權勢(diminish的現在分詞);adj.逐漸縮小的;衰減的

admonishes───vt.告誡;勸告

demolishes───vt.拆除;破壞;毀壞;推翻;駁倒

dimidiates───adj.二分的;vt.將…兩分
